Physical properties

Typically translucent to cloudy pale pink with a vitreous luster and massive, non-crystalline appearance; Mohs hardness 7, no cleavage, conchoidal fracture, and specific gravity about 2.65.

Formation & geological history

Forms mainly in granite-related pegmatites and hydrothermal veins when trace elements, commonly titanium, iron, or manganese, color quartz; most specimens are Precambrian to younger, depending on locality.

Uses & applications

Used for ornamental carvings, beads, cabochons, décor, and metaphysical collecting; transparent faceted material is uncommon and generally low-value.

Geological facts

Its pink color is often caused by microscopic mineral inclusions or structural defects rather than visible impurities. It can fade or discolor with prolonged heating or intense irradiation.

Field identification & locations

Identify it by its pale pink color, glassy luster, hardness, and lack of cleavage; common sources include Brazil, Madagascar, India, South Africa, and the United States. The pictured rough, milky piece is consistent with rose quartz, though image-only identification is provisional.
